Blazor不用JS实现选择单选效果

比如这样的元素:

<ul>

<li>十</li>

<li>百</li>

</ul>

通常要想实现事件点击或当前选中的效果都需要用JS来完成。现在有了Blazor,似乎可以不用考虑JS了。

点击事件的代码

    <ul>

        <li @onclick="@(e => select(10))">十</li>

        <li @onclick="@(e => select(100))">百</li>

    </ul>

    @code {

       int cur_select_count = 10;

        void select(int count)

        {

            cur_select_count = count;

        }

    }

    选中状态

    点击事件相对来说比较容易处理,那么选中状态呢?其实也容易,代码如下:

    还有 30% 的精彩内容
    ©著作权归作者所有,转载或内容合作请联系作者
    平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。
    支付 ¥5.00 继续阅读

    推荐阅读更多精彩内容